CVE-2026-16947
9.1
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N
Summary
The Total processing card payments for WooCommerce WordPress plugin through 7.3 does not validate a user-supplied path before using it to build a server-side verification request, and does not verify the authenticity of the response, allowing unauthenticated attackers to redirect that request to an arbitrary host (disclosing the merchant's payment-gateway credentials) and to forge a success response that marks arbitrary WooCommerce orders as paid.

Weaknesses
- CWE-918 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F)
